Вопрос задан 26.06.2023 в 20:17. Предмет Информатика. Спрашивает Алексеев Дима.

Integer12◦ . Дано трехзначное число. Вывести число, полученное при прочтении исходного числа

справа налево. python
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Ивина София.

num = input('Введите число: ')

num = num[::-1]

print(int(num))

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Вы можете выполнить эту задачу в Python с помощью следующего кода:

python
# Введите трехзначное число number = int(input("Введите трехзначное число: ")) # Проверка на то, что введено трехзначное число if 100 <= number <= 999: # Преобразование числа в строку, затем обращение строки и преобразование обратно в число reversed_number = int(str(number)[::-1]) print("Число, полученное при прочтении справа налево:", reversed_number) else: print("Пожалуйста, введите трехзначное число.")

Этот код сначала запрашивает у пользователя трехзначное число. Затем он проверяет, что введенное число действительно трехзначное. Если это так, то он преобразует число в строку, обращает строку (с помощью среза [::-1]) и преобразует обратную строку обратно в число. Полученное обратное число затем выводится на экран. Если введенное число не является трехзначным, программа выдаст сообщение о необходимости ввести трехзначное число.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ос